To be honest if someone HAD to have Sdram slots on the board I would say get the board you already have.
Also have you tried putting in a video card to get it to boot up and see if you have a bad onboard video card or bad ram(video card shares system mem.) Also reset the CMOS and remove anything but the CPU(check to see if it is cracked), 1 slab of ram, and anything in the pci slots.

But I would rather someone get some cheap rebate ram and get a better board then limit themselves to a Sdram/DDR board.
